This little tip is totally and completely useful. I hate having to wait for the computer to boot, then login, then wait for it to bring up the desktop. This trick bypasses this Windows fault by setting up a registry startup item that automatically locks the computer after it automatically logs you in. Sweet.
How would you like your computer to load all of your startup items before you ever have to enter your login password? You could press the button to power up your system and go get a cup of coffee. Five minutes later, you come to your desk and type in your password. BAM! Instantly dropped to the desktop!
